Hottest day ever recorded in Canada was Lyton BC 49.6 C June 29, 2021.The next day a large part of the town was destroyed by fire.
So where is the cooling cycle that Absurd speaks of in the following graph of land and ocean temperatures from 1850 - 2025?
"The hottest years on record are 2024, 2023, and 2025, in that order, marking an unprecedented streak of high global temperatures, with 2024 being the warmest at approximately 1.46°C–1.48°C above pre-industrial levels. The last decade (2015–2024) contains the 10 hottest years in the 175-year record."
